Message type: E = Error
Message class: GA - Allocations
Message number: 240
Message text: Rollup ledger (&1) is not supported

- Rollup ledger (&1) is not supported ?The SAP error message GA240, which states "Rollup ledger (&1) is not supported," typically occurs in the context of financial accounting and controlling when there is an attempt to perform a rollup operation on a ledger that is not configured to support it. This can happen in various scenarios, such as during the execution of a report, a data migration, or when trying to perform a specific financial operation.
Cause:
- Unsupported Ledger Type: The ledger you are trying to roll up may not be configured as a rollup ledger in the system.
- Configuration Issues: The ledger settings in the system may not be properly configured to allow rollup operations.
- Version Compatibility: The version of SAP you are using may not support rollup for the specific ledger type you are working with.
- Missing Authorizations: The user may not have the necessary authorizations to perform rollup operations on the specified ledger.
Solution:
Check Ledger Configuration:
- Go to the configuration settings for the ledger in question and verify if it is set up as a rollup ledger. This can typically be done in the SAP Customizing Implementation Guide (IMG) under Financial Accounting (FI) or Controlling (CO) settings.
Review Rollup Settings:
- Ensure that the rollup settings for the ledger are correctly defined. This includes checking if the ledger is marked as a rollup ledger in the system.
Consult Documentation:
- Review the SAP documentation or release notes for your version to confirm if there are any limitations or specific configurations required for rollup ledgers.
User Authorizations:
- Check the user roles and authorizations to ensure that the user attempting the operation has the necessary permissions to perform rollup actions.
Contact SAP Support:
- If the issue persists after checking the above points,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ance. They may provide insights specific to your system configuration or version.
